The three-day digital congress highlights current developments around sustainable building
Sustainable building means diversity – diversity of opportunities, perspectives and people. This very diversity takes centre stage at our digital annual congress. The event regularly takes stock of where we stand on sustainable building and explores promising paths towards a sustainable future for the construction and real estate sector. Over the years, the DGNB Annual Congress has become one of the year's highlights when it comes to unpacking the complexity of sustainable building and examining it in detail.
In 2026, the DGNB will host the congress for the fifth time – featuring a first: an international day. This additional day will be dedicated entirely to international perspectives on sustainability, climate action and ESG in construction.
